Centric Brands is looking for a dynamic, creative and resourceful Director of Retail and Replenishment Planning to join its team. This individual must be a self-starter and team player who takes initiative, thrives in a fast-paced environment, and is excited about joining a team on a journey to accelerate transformation across Centric Brands.
The Director of Planning will be responsible for managing planning activities for Centric Brands Kids Division's major department stores and ecommerce accounts. The brands within this scope include Calvin Klein, Tommy Hilfiger, and Nautica. The scope of the Planning function is to collaborate with the sales partners to drive the business through account centric assortment, sales and receipt planning, In season and post season hindsighting. Replenishment product comprises a significant portion of this business and requires thoughtful sku level forecasting and inventory management along with coordination with production colleagues for procurement and capacity forecasting.
Responsibilities:
Partner with Director and SVP of Sales to develop and manage the retail business performance of key accounts on a weekly and seasonal basis.
Maintain and monitor business plans for each key account by department to plan and control the sales, markdowns and receipt flows with a goal of achieving goal metrics for sales performance and profitability.
Build bottom-up ladder plans for major accounts to ensure optimal assortments
Maintain and monitor monthly replenishment sku level retail sales and wholesale shipping projections resulting in a well-managed Open to Buy and timely procurement requisitions.
Analyze actual product performance and recommend next actions surrounding product lifecycle
Create and maintain and analyze all wholesale and retail account level reporting including but not limited to: Style Selling, Sales to Stock, Delivery Sell Thru and Weekly Top-line and Partner performance reports
Develop ad-hoc analytical reports and tools to meet the changing needs of the business
Attend and participate in market appointments, including preparing power point presentations which focus on SWOT methodology, assessing strengths, weaknesses, identifying opportunities and threats
Our Best Fit Candidate Would Have

10+ years retail planning experience
Demonstrated experience in retail data analysis and OTB management
Excellent retail math skills
Experience in SAP a plus
Bachelor's Degree required
Expert knowledge and capabilities in Excel, Intermediate experience with remaining office software
Demonstrated Financial and Business Acumen
Exceptional collaboration and communication skills
